Firefighters, whether volunteers or professionals, can film their interventions using individual cameras, according to a decree published Friday in the Official Journal. Rescuers will have the opportunity to film interventions "when occurs or is likely to occur an incident likely to jeopardize their physical integrity," says the decree.

A measure taken "on an experimental basis until February 2022"

This measure is for the moment taken "on an experimental basis, until February 5, 2022", specifies the decree. "The use of pedestrian cameras is both an additional protection for firefighters, a message of firmness to those who attack them, and the guarantee that no aggression will go unpunished," said a statement. the Minister of the Interior, Christophe Castaner. According to the ministry, "three times a day, firefighters are victims of aggression throughout France", and these cameras will "film the assault they may be victims", and identify the perpetrators.
